会员
众包
新闻
博问
闪存
赞助商
HarmonyOS
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
一滴水
(:不快乐是一天,快乐也是一天哦:)
导航
博客园
首页
新随笔
订阅
管理
公告
鼠标移到DataGrid的那行则更改那行的颜色!!!
Posted on
2005-03-30 09:04
一滴水
阅读(
943
) 评论(
0
)
收藏
举报
private
void
DataGrid1_ItemDataBound(
object
sender, System.Web.UI.WebControls.DataGridItemEventArgs e)
{
if
(e.Item.ItemType
==
ListItemType.Item
||
e.Item.ItemType
==
ListItemType.AlternatingItem)
{
//
添加自定义属性,当鼠标移过来时设置该行的背景色为"6699ff",并保存原背景色
e.Item.
Attributes
.Add(
"
onmouseover
"
,
"
StyleColor=this.style.backgroundColor;this.style.backgroundColor='#6699ff'
"
);
//
添加自定义属性,当鼠标移走时还原该行的背景色
e.Item.
Attributes
.Add(
"
onmouseout
"
,
"
this.style.backgroundColor=StyleColor
"
);
}
}
上面的代码就不用多多说了。
刷新页面
返回顶部
博客园
© 2004-2025
浙公网安备 33010602011771号
浙ICP备2021040463号-3